溫馨提示×

DataWorks SQL如何支持實(shí)時數(shù)據(jù)流處理

sql
小樊
81
2024-09-23 17:10:50
欄目: 云計算

DataWorks SQL支持實(shí)時數(shù)據(jù)流處理的方式主要依賴于其底層集成的實(shí)時計算引擎和數(shù)據(jù)處理工具,如Flink、Spark等,以及通過動態(tài)表和連續(xù)查詢等技術(shù)實(shí)現(xiàn)實(shí)時數(shù)據(jù)的處理和分析。

DataWorks SQL實(shí)時數(shù)據(jù)流處理的技術(shù)支持

  • 動態(tài)表:用于實(shí)現(xiàn)輸入、輸出數(shù)據(jù)流和表之間的映射。
  • 連續(xù)查詢:用于實(shí)現(xiàn)物化視圖的實(shí)時更新,確保產(chǎn)出結(jié)果的及時性。

DataWorks SQL在實(shí)時數(shù)據(jù)流處理中的應(yīng)用場景

  • 實(shí)時數(shù)據(jù)采集和ETL:通過DataWorks將數(shù)據(jù)實(shí)時采集到Kafka,然后進(jìn)行實(shí)時計算和ETL操作,寫入HDFS或?qū)崟r數(shù)據(jù)庫中進(jìn)行分析。
  • 實(shí)時數(shù)據(jù)分析和可視化:使用DataWorks的實(shí)時數(shù)倉功能,結(jié)合實(shí)時計算引擎和交互式分析工具,實(shí)現(xiàn)數(shù)據(jù)的實(shí)時查詢和可視化展示。

DataWorks SQL實(shí)時數(shù)據(jù)流處理的優(yōu)勢

  • 低延遲處理:支持低延遲的數(shù)據(jù)處理能力,可以實(shí)時處理大規(guī)模數(shù)據(jù)流。
  • 統(tǒng)一數(shù)據(jù)模型:通過定義一致的數(shù)據(jù)模型,將各個數(shù)據(jù)源的數(shù)據(jù)進(jìn)行統(tǒng)一管理和處理。
  • 彈性擴(kuò)展:可以根據(jù)實(shí)際需求進(jìn)行水平擴(kuò)展,滿足不同規(guī)模和負(fù)載的數(shù)據(jù)處理需求。
  • 數(shù)據(jù)安全保障:提供多層次的數(shù)據(jù)安全措施,包括數(shù)據(jù)加密、訪問控制和數(shù)據(jù)權(quán)限管理等。

DataWorks SQL通過集成實(shí)時計算引擎、動態(tài)表和連續(xù)查詢等技術(shù),以及提供低延遲處理、統(tǒng)一數(shù)據(jù)模型、彈性擴(kuò)展和數(shù)據(jù)安全保障等功能,為實(shí)時數(shù)據(jù)流處理提供了強(qiáng)大的支持。

0